The market for RFID is currently flooded with “catalogue companies.” These are entities that sell by the product code rather than by the material or the chip.
They treat an elastic EM4305 band and an eco-friendly NTAG215 wood band as if they were just different colors of the same toy. But a system integrator knows that the environment defines the band. A band destined for a water park needs a different tolerance for chlorine and tension than a band destined for a corporate conference.
The Anatomy of a Catastrophic Pivot
In my experience, the most expensive part of any RFID project is not the hardware. It is the “Oh, No” moment. It’s the moment you realize that the UID print on the back of the band is in Hexadecimal but your software is expecting Decimal. It’s a tiny, microscopic pivot of data.
If you are direct with the manufacturer, this is a fix in the pre-production proofing stage. If you are in the Four-Link Chain, this is a catastrophic failure that requires a six-week re-order because no one in the middle of the chain knows how to tell the factory to change the data string.
Accountability is not a feeling; it is a structural reality. It exists only when there is no one left to forward the email to. Supply chains lengthen because each link is individually rational. The factory wants to move volume, so it finds a broker. The broker wants to avoid local taxes and logistics, so it finds an importer.
The importer wants to avoid technical support, so it finds a reseller. Each step makes sense for the person taking it. But for the end user, it creates a structure whose main output is not a wristband, but the ability of everyone inside the structure to be blameless.
They have created a machine that manufactures excuses. The five-cent margin you save by using an unvetted broker is the price you pay for the privilege of having no one to talk to when the gates won’t open.
